The Rotary Club of Giddings awarded its 2013 Rotary Youth Leadership Awards (RYLA) to Millicent "Millie" Hendrix and Trenton Blansit of Giddings High School.  The RYLA Award includes a six day residential leadership camp at McKinney Roughs Nature Park in Bastrop, Texas.  The Rotary Club of Giddings provides all costs and transportation for their RYLA recipients to attend camp.  Millie and Trenton attended camp from June 30, 2013 to July 5, 2013.  RYLA provides high school juniors and seniors an opportunity to exchange ideas, opinions, and beliefs with other students in a relaxed, retreat style setting.  The campers were encouraged to try new things and explore new roles.  Camp activities included river rafting, a ropes course, the RYLA Olympics, talent shows, and hikes, just to name a few.  In addition, while at camp, the campers performed a community service project helping an elderly Bastrop man clear his land which was damaged in the Bastrop fire.  Both students said that RYLA camp was a once in a lifetime opportunity that truly changed their lives.  The Rotary Club of Giddings is proud to recognize these outstanding young people.
